    NEXT: Solar panels on the roof and mopeds to get around all the beautiful small towns!

    • @Onrust1
      @Onrust1  5 ปีที่แล้ว +1

      Because in reality we drive from socket to socket, solar isn't that much needed. We can do five days with the batteries, and in daily practice we found out that that is the maximum amount of time we are away from a socket anyway. Yet, I have no regrets for not putting solar on the roof.. We do take bikes with us most of the time. Mopeds would be a very tight fit..

    One question: do you have to avoid certain roads/ highways because of low bridges and overpasses?

    • @Onrust1
      @Onrust1  4 ปีที่แล้ว +1

      The bus is 4 meters, the road legal limit over here (13.1 ft). That means that you're fine on the highways and main streets in Europe, but on smaller roads it is trickier. It happens that you have to take a detour sometimes, but not that often. In all the time we traveled with the bus, it happend us two or three times (in three years).
